Henry Oswald Simmons, Jr. was born on July 1, 1970 in Stamford, Connecticut. He is an African-American actor.
He began to study acting and after a few bit roles, he landed a recurring role on the soap opera, Another World. Simmons is best known for playing Detective Baldwin Jones on the ABC drama, NYPD Blue.
He played in the 2004 action/comedy film Taxi. He has recently appeared in episodes of the new CBS legal drama Shark starring James Woods.
He also appeared in Snow Days (1999), Are We There Yet? (2005), The Insurgents (2006) and South of Pico (2007).
